WebGrand Central Station is a symbol of everything that is truly New York, as thousands of people visit or commute at this station daily. Grand Central Station started as Grand Central Depot. It was created in 1871 when railroad mogul Cornelius Vanderbilt wanted to create the structure, one of New York City’s most significant buildings. WebFeb 19, 2024 · The so-called Grand Central Depot handled trains of the Harlem, NYC&HR, and the New York & New Haven (a tenant) opening for service in October of 1871.
